What is a 45-HC Container?
A 45-foot high-cube container is an intermodal freight container that determines 45 feet in length and is developed with a height of 9 feet 6 inches (2.9 meters), which is roughly one foot taller than standard containers. This additional height permits for more cargo capacity and much better utilization of space, especially for light-weight or bulky items.
Key Specifications of a 45-HC Container
Here is a table summarizing the specific dimensions and capacities of a typical 45-HC container:
SpecificationMeasurementExternal Length45 feet (13.72 m)External Width8 feet (2.44 m)External Height9.5 feet (2.89 m)Internal Length44.5 feet (13.56 m)Internal Width7.7 feet (2.35 m)Internal Height8.5 feet (2.59 m)Maximum Gross Weight67,196 pounds (30,480 kg)Maximum Payload WeightApproximate. 58,000 lbs (26,310 kg)Volume Capacity3,040 cubic feet (86.1 cubic meters)Detailed Breakdown of Each Dimension
External Dimensions
Length: The 45-HC container's external length is 45 feet, offering adequate space for numerous items. Width: A basic width of 8 feet permits compatibility with basic shipping and handling equipment in ports and storage facilities.Height: The external height of 9.5 feet is vital for maximizing cargo capability while staying within regulative limits for roadway transport.
Internal Dimensions
Length: At 44.5 feet internally, the readily available cargo area is significant, allowing the storage of larger products or numerous smaller sized items.Width and Height: With 7.7 feet in width and 8.5 feet in height, it supplies sufficient room for stacking and enhancing load logistics.
Weight Capacities
Maximum Gross Weight: This refers to the overall weight of the container and its contents, which is 67,196 lbs.Maximum Payload Weight: Businesses can fill roughly 58,000 lbs of goods when using a 45-HC container.
Volume
The considerable volume capacity of 3,040 cubic feet makes the 45-HC container an excellent choice for transferring extra-large products or bulk cargo.Why Choose a 45-HC Container?
